vc++ 在Tab控件里一个对话框调用另一个对话框控件型变量
求助vc++ 在Tab控件里一个对话框调用另一个对话框控件型变量
注意一定是控件类型变量(ctrl型),谢谢老师!!!!
------解决思路----------------------
假设A对话框调用B对话框的变量
首先在A中定义B的一个对象b
然后调用变量 b.变量
------解决思路----------------------
指针方式
class CADialog :
{
public:
CCtrl m_Ctrl;
};
class CBDialog:
{
public:
CCtrl *m_pCtrl;
CBDialog()
{
m_pCtrl = NULL;
}
};
然后在创建两对话框以后, bDlg.m_pCtrl = &aDlg.m_Ctrl;
CBDialog::fun()
{
if(m_pCtrl)
{
xxxxx
}
}
注意一定是控件类型变量(ctrl型),谢谢老师!!!!
------解决思路----------------------
假设A对话框调用B对话框的变量
首先在A中定义B的一个对象b
然后调用变量 b.变量
------解决思路----------------------
指针方式
class CADialog :
{
public:
CCtrl m_Ctrl;
};
class CBDialog:
{
public:
CCtrl *m_pCtrl;
CBDialog()
{
m_pCtrl = NULL;
}
};
然后在创建两对话框以后, bDlg.m_pCtrl = &aDlg.m_Ctrl;
CBDialog::fun()
{
if(m_pCtrl)
{
xxxxx
}
}